Margate
Another close-by spot, Margate is best understood for Lucy the Elephant, a six-story elephant-shaped monument, built of wood and tin sheeting and the earliest surviving roadside tourist destination in America.
Margate City is just one hour and 10 minutes from Philly making it a no-brainer to check out on the most popular days of the summer season. Throw in complimentary street parking and an excellent beach and you have all the makings of a terrific family location.

Elk Neck State Park.
A lesser recognized and more remote beach, Elk Neck State Park is a leisure area located between the Elk River and the Chesapeake Bay. This state park is comprised of not just beaches, however marshlands and woody bluffs. Dating from 1833, Turkey Point Lighthouse is the crown gem of the peninsula, offering views of Chesapeake Bay, and Northeast and Elk rivers.
While this state park does not consist of conventional lodging, it offers more than 250 campgrounds, as well as some cabins.
